Understanding Oocyte Donation: The Science and Ethics

Oocyte donation involves a complex interplay of scientific advancements and ethical considerations. Scientific professionals carefully screen potential donors to ensure the health of both the donor and the recipient. The process involves retrieving mature oocytes from the donor, which are then combined with sperm in a laboratory setting. Subsequently this, the resulting embryos are placed into the recipient's uterus, offering the potential for pregnancy and parenthood.

However, oocyte donation raises several ethical issues. The confidentiality of donors should be protected, while also ensuring the needs of any children born through this method. , Moreover, , the economic implications for donors and recipients must be carefully considered. Open and transparent dialogue between all parties involved is crucial to navigating these complex ethical challenges.
